How Life Works Here
Swan Way is located in Charnwood, near Syston, Leicestershire. Crime levels are below the local average (60 incidents in 12 months).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Blackthorn Drive) is 61m away. The median property price is £171,500. Based on 2 transactions recorded since 2014. There are 2 schools within 2 km.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. This street falls within Flood Zone 3 — a high-risk area for flooding from river sources. Specialist flood insurance and any necessary mitigation should be factored into a purchase decision. The profile suggests appeal to both first-time buyers and young professionals. Overall, this street scores 52 out of 100 for liveability, above the district average.
